Subject: Re: [PATCH v3] docs: directive `alias` for redirects

Costa Shulyupin <costa.shul@...hat.com> writes:

> and several redirects for moved main arch pages
>
> Problems:
> - The documentation lacks hierarchy
> - Relocating pages disrupts external links to
>   the documentation and causes confusion for users
>
> Benefits:
> - Users can easily access relocated pages from external resources
> - Using redirects frees up options for reorganizing the documentation
>
> The solution:
> - Introduced directive `alias` which declares previous path of
>   a moved document as the argument.
> - Redirects are implemented with Sphinx extension rediraffe_redirects.
>
> Signed-off-by: Costa Shulyupin <costa.shul@...hat.com>
>
> ---
>
> Changes:
> - complete new implementation

I honestly don't know why you keep throwing versions of this at us.  In
the absence of observed problems, I don't see the value in adding
infrastructure that we have to maintain going forward.

Please stop with this for now.
